What makes you most happy at work?You can work independently or with a team. The flexibility is also nice.
What do you like best about the leadership team?They are quick to listen and find ways to innovate and execute client requests.
What did you like most about the interview process?I interviewed many years ago, but at the time the interview process was not drawn out or difficult.
What would you improve about your company's interview process?Basically during busy season, they take all able bodies. They use a temp agency and no one even really meets the boss. Turnover is 90% during busy season and no one in management cares. Some team leaders are attitude-prone and difficult to deal with
What's going wrong and how can it be improved?Orders don't get filled in timely manner, or substitutions are made. Customers are not notified if their choices are unavailable, the orders sit in a room for days without being filled. Many mistakes are made in shipping, scanning and orders are mixed up constantly.
Why do you feel undervalued and what would make you feel better about your compensation?Certainly could provide benefits, flex time, stop blaming systems for orders not filled and do something about lack of systems
